Starting Point and Transportation

The tour kicks off at a garage on the main street marked with yellow flags reading “Jurassic Quad”—a straightforward and easy-to-find meeting point in Tenerife. The experience begins with a premium coach transfer, making it hassle-free to get to the starting location from your accommodation or nearby areas.
Travelers generally appreciate the comfortable, air-conditioned transportation, especially after a day of exploring. The pickup service is friendly, with reviews mentioning a “chatty and happy chappy” guide who made guests feel welcome from the outset. The tour is designed for small groups, capped at 8 participants, which ensures a more intimate experience and better interaction with guides.

Before hitting the trails, everyone receives a quick safety briefing—a crucial step, considering the off-road sections and quad riding involved. Guides like Stefano and Francesco are praised for their attentiveness and helpfulness, which makes novices feel more confident.
Drivers must hold at least one valid driver’s license every two people, and each quad is capable of carrying a driver and a passenger. The activity is physically active, so wearing sunscreen is advised, especially under Tenerife’s bright sun. Alcohol and drugs are strictly not allowed, underscoring the importance of safety.

The Route and Stops

Scenic Drive to Mirador La Sentinella
The first major stop is at Mirador La Sentinella, which offers panoramic views of the island. As one reviewer noted, the ride to this viewpoint was enjoyable, with many appreciating the breathtaking vistas along the way. It’s a perfect spot for photos and soaking in the volcanic scenery.
Off-road Adventure in Chopancho Hills
The highlight is the 1-hour off-road quad ride through the hills of Chopancho. This part of the tour is where you’ll really get your adrenaline pumping, navigating rocky, bumpy paths with twists and turns that challenge your riding skills. Reviewers describe the off-road section as “really fun,” and some mention that it’s manageable even for first-timers, thanks to the guides’ support.

Is transportation included?
Yes, the tour provides a premium coach transfer from the meeting point to the start of the ride, making logistics simple.
Do I need a driver’s license?
Yes, at least one driver’s license is required for every two people riding a quad, ensuring safety and legal compliance.
Can I ride with a passenger?
Absolutely. Each quad can carry a driver and a passenger, allowing you to share the experience with a companion.
How long is the off-road ride?
The off-road quad ride lasts approximately 1 hour, giving you plenty of time to enjoy the rugged hills and scenic trails.
What stops are included in the tour?
The main stops are Mirador La Sentinella, Vilaflor, and Mount Teide, each offering incredible views and photo opportunities.
What should I bring?
Bring sunscreen to protect against Tenerife’s sunshine. Comfortable clothing and closed shoes are also recommended.
Is there an age limit?
While not explicitly mentioned, the activity is designed for those holding the necessary driver’s license and comfortable with riding a quad.
Can beginners participate?
Yes, but some review mentions that rocky, off-road sections might be tricky for complete beginners. Guides are supportive, but basic riding skills are helpful.
